Zack has been making music since Christmas of 2005 when he was gifted his first guitar. Since then, he has performed in numerous groups and ensembles around Pittsburgh. Zack holds a Bachelor of Music in Jazz Guitar from Duquesne University as well as an Associate of Science in Music Technology from CCAC. He has been teaching guitar, bass, and ukulele for several years and has experience with students of varying ages, skill levels, and musical interests. To Zack, music is about both creativity and understanding the layers of music theory. His goal as a teacher is to mold the curriculum for each student so they may understand the “rules” of music as well as developing their own unique style.
